The file contains heavily obfuscated VBA macros designed to execute malicious code. It leverages CreateObject to instantiate Wscript.Shell and RDS.DataSpace, and references PowerShell, indicating a downloader functionality. The Workbook_Open event triggers the execution of this loader, which attempts to download and run a second-stage payload from a list of URLs. The ClamAV signature 'Doc.Downloader.EmotetExcel02226-9938630-0' strongly suggests the Emotet family.

  • Obfuscated auto-exec VBA loader critical OLE_VBA_OBFUSCATED_AUTOEXEC_LOADER
    Auto-exec VBA reconstructs strings with a heavy custom decoder (numeric char-array, repeated hex-string decode, or junk-token Replace removal) and feeds them to a COM-instantiation or execution sink. This obfuscated-loader shape keeps CreateObject/Shell/URL indicators out of the macro source.

  • VBA p-code auto-exec with execution tokens high OLE_VBA_PCODE_AUTOEXEC_EXEC
    Compiled VBA/cache stream contains an auto-execution token together with shell/download/object-execution tokens. This catches p-code-only or source-extraction-failure macro documents where visible source is unavailable.
